Output 62ca59d9ccb391718d792a7ac59db0df51c60ba41deef41d36c0ae41bceb7a7a:1

value
93213626123
script pubkey
OP_0 OP_PUSHBYTES_20 48f9531e85ad9e6437319d0a0a64b3b63ca030be
address
ltc1qfru4x8594k0xgde3n59q5e9nkc72qv97zvvh2p
transaction
62ca59d9ccb391718d792a7ac59db0df51c60ba41deef41d36c0ae41bceb7a7a
spent
true